Book Synopsis

"Gridiron Genius" by Michael Lombardi is a captivating and insightful book that takes readers inside the dynamic world of NFL football. Drawing on his extensive experience as a football executive and insider, Lombardi provides a behind-the-scenes look at the game, offering readers a masterclass in football strategy and personnel management. With his unique blend of expertise and storytelling, Lombardi shares anecdotes and lessons learned from his time working with legendary coaches such as Bill Walsh and Bill Belichick. From evaluating players to building winning teams, Lombardi's book is an indispensable resource for football enthusiasts and aspiring professionals alike. Unveiling the secrets to success on and off the field, "Gridiron Genius" is an engaging read that offers valuable insights into the intricate world of professional football.
